Budget-friendly Belgium:

Belgium is a brilliant budget-friendly option for bands looking to tour abroad. Keep the costs down and travel by coach, enjoying the added bonus of being able to journey between Bruges, Ghent and Ypres with ease and see more of this beautiful country.

A Tour 'Must Do': Perform at the Menin Gate as part of the Last Post Ceremony

Not so pricey Normandy:

A popular close to home and budget-friendly option, Normandy is a hidden band tour gem! With lively bandstands dotted along the coastline, it is also suitable for any type of ensemble!

Stay local!

With so many fantastic venues across the country, why not make the most of home turf?

Keeping things local is a great idea for a short concert tour getaway. Often the first stepping stone to an international tour, a local weekend break in London, Edinburgh or Cornwall will give your band a taste of touring and set you up for more adventures to come!
